     Your Committee on Labor and Environment, to which was
referred S.B. No. 2769 entitled: 

     "A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O REDUCING GREENHOUSE GAS
     EMISSIONS,"

begs leave to report as follows:

     The purpose of this measure is to include the reduction of
greenhouse gas emissions as an objective in planning for the
State's energy facility system.

     Testimony in favor of the measure was received from the
Department of Business, Economic Development, and Tourism and the
Sierra Club.  Testimony in opposition to the measure was received
from the Hawaiian Electric Company, Maui Electric Company, and
the Hawaii Electric Light Company.  Comments were submitted by
the Environmental Center.

     Currently, the reduction of greenhouse emissions which cause
global climate change is neither part of the State's objectives
nor policies when planning for the State's energy facility
system.  While ensuring the energy system is developed or
expanded as needed utilizing the least-cost alternative, the
State must also minimize greenhouse gas emissions to protect the
environment.  Your Committee is in agreement that this measure
makes the State's objectives and policies more comprehensive.
